Sandesh Ltd HR Manager Resigns; SEBI Compliance Noted

By Varun MittalSandesh Ltd HR Manager Resigns; SEBI Compliance Noted

Sandesh Ltd announces the resignation of Senior HR Manager, Ms. Sripradha More, effective June 20, 2026. Company adheres to SEBI disclosure regulations.

🔥 Main Takeaway

Sandesh Ltd saw a senior HR manager resign, a routine personnel change that signals standard corporate governance without immediate market impact.

📌 What Happened?

Ms. Sripradha More stepped down from her role as Senior Manager – HR at Sandesh Ltd. Her resignation became effective at the close of business hours on June 20, 2026.

She had tendered her resignation on May 04, 2026. The company officially disclosed this personnel change in compliance with Regulation 30 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015.

Hardik Joshi, the Company Secretary and Compliance Officer, formally submitted the required filings. Details were also published on the company’s official website, www.sandesh.com, as per Regulation 46 of the Listing Regulations.
